Everton striker Oumar Niasse could make his debut against West Brom on Saturday.

The £13.5m Deadline Day signing from Lokomotiv Moscow, did not have clearance to face Newcastle last week and was left out of the squad for the weekend's 3-0 win over Stoke after only completing one full training session.

Niasse, a 25-year-old Senegal international, has not played a competitive game since December.

Asked if Niasse's debut could come against the Baggies, manager Roberto Martinez told evertontv: "It could. He had one full session with the team before the Stoke game but I thought it was probably a bit too early.

"This week has been completely different, he has had a really good working period and all he needs is some good solid work before he can compete in the team.

"The Premier League is a competition that you have to be ready in order to have an impact. It is important he gets the time and the understanding he needs but, at the same time, I have seen he is desperate to be involved."

John Stones and Tim Howard are also ready to boost Everton for the run-in as they continue their recovery from hamstring and knee injuries respectively.

"John had a really good feeling after his work and we are hoping that he can join the group this week leading up to the West Brom game," added Martinez.

"Howard is very similar. He had a very good session on a one-to-one basis. Hopefully they will be available for the West Brom game, if not at the maximum Bournemouth."
